Definition

Undrape: to remove a covering or drapery from something, often to reveal or display it.

Undrape sentence examples

  1. She decided to undrape the elegant silk shawl from the mannequin to showcase its beauty.
  2. The artist carefully undraped the canvas to reveal his latest masterpiece to the eager audience.
  3. As the sun began to rise, he undraped the heavy curtains, letting light flood into the room.
  4. With a dramatic flourish, she undraped the statue, unveiling its intricate details to the crowd.
  5. After months of anticipation, they finally undraped the new logo at the company's grand opening ceremony.
